基于spartan6的简易示波器

基于spartan6的简易示波器

ID:43548652

大小:630.87 KB

页数:23页

时间:2019-10-10

基于spartan6的简易示波器_第1页
基于spartan6的简易示波器_第2页
基于spartan6的简易示波器_第3页
基于spartan6的简易示波器_第4页
基于spartan6的简易示波器_第5页
资源描述:

《基于spartan6的简易示波器》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、学生£XILINXAdigilent华中科技大学电子与信息工程系2014年“XILINX-依元素”杯电子设计竞赛基于FPGA的简易示波器设计说明书团队成员:光电1209班马晨旭光电1208班吴鑫屯子1201班付灿苗指导教师:陆三兰2014年秋季【摘要】本项目主要是利用Spartan-6发板制作简易示波器。已完成的系统能够捕捉外部输入信号(任意波形),并以此频率为基础产生同频率的波形,能够实现调频,并显示在TFT屏幕上。关键技术是利用Xilinx公司的开发板搭建软核系统和自定义IP核对输入信号进行处理后输出显示。【关键词】:示波器;软核;调频;自定义IP核Abstract:Thi

2、sprojectistheuseofSpartan-6developmentboardandcreateasimpleoscilloscope.Thecompletedsystemiscapableofcapturingancxtcrnalinputsignal(arbitrarywaveform),andasthebasistogenerateafrequencywaveformofthesamefrequency,toachieveFM,anddisplayedontheTFTscreen.ThekeytechnologyistheuseofXilinxdevelopmen

3、tboardstobuildsoft-coresystemsandcustomIPcheckinputsignalprocessingoutputdisplay.Keywords:frequencymeter;functiongenerator;frequency;Amplitude目录1.概述51.1.设计目标51.2.关键技术51.3.考核指标614参考资料61.5.元器件列表61.6.成员歹0表71.7•时间历程71.8.视频和PPT81.9.系统实物图片92.总体设计92.1.方案论证92.2.物理逻辑架构102.3.物理系统10231功能102.3.2接口102.3.

4、3管脚分配102.4.系统工作方式153.系统组成173•1•夕卜1•••173.1.1.模块设计173.1.2.流程设计1732内部信号处理173.2.1.模块设计174.开发环境184.1.硬件环境184.2.软件环境185.系统调试与测试方法1852测试方法与仿真结果1853测试仪器185.4.测试结果与分析196.不足与改进196.1不足之处196.2未来的改进207•I—I丿纟吉208.致谢201.概述该系统的设计可以分解为一系列的单元实验,可以提高单元实验教学的难度,实际需求说明:1)软核系统:自行搭建软核系统,结合自定义IP核对外部采集的信号进行处理,实现示波器的

5、功能;2)电压转换:熟悉模拟电路设计过程,给电路提供稳定的电源;3)串行AD/DA转换:深刻理解AD/DA转换的概念及使用技巧,为本系统的信号采集模块;4)自定义IP核:完成AD驱动和键盘的驱动。1・1・设计目标可以捕获外部接入信号经过处理后送TFT显示,并通过外接键盘实现调频。1)由AD/DA转换捕捉外部输入信号(任意波形)送FPGA;2)在已测得的外部输入信号,在开发板上用软件进行处理后在TFT屏幕上显示(任意波形);3)输出信号的频率可通过外接键盘手动调整。1.2.关键技术1)串行AD/DA转换电路设计:把外部模拟信号转换成数字信号这样可为开发板上识别外部信号做好准备工作

6、,大大减轻了硬件语言编写的工作量;2)软核系统的搭建:Xilinx公司的MicroBlaze32位软处理器核是支持CoreConnect总线的标准外设集合。MicroBlaze处理器运行在100MHz吋钟下,非常适合设计针对数据通信嵌入式系统。本系统采用搭建软核系统,外接自定义IP核,通过IP核高速有效的采集外部数据,然后在软核系统上进行处理,最后通过TFT输出显示,这样就避免了用Verilog代码进行繁琐的数据处理,减小的处理过程中的错误率,提高了工作效率,能更好的实现既定功能;3)IP核中FIFO的使用,由于外部数据量很大,必须使用FIFO核来进行数据的缓存;4)自定义IP

7、核:用来采集外部AD的信号,同时使用外接键盘实现对输出频率的调节。1・3・考核指标1)外部信号(任意波形)的频率测试范圉1-5000Hz;2)外部输入信号可在开发板上的TFT屏幕上显示岀相同的波形;3)由开发板上外接的键盘对波形的频率进行调整;14参考资料《VerilogHDL程序设计教程》王金明编著人民邮电出版社《基于XilinxFPGA的多核嵌入式系统设计基础》张亮等主编西安电子科大出版社1.5.元器件列表元器件型号单价(数量)主要性能实现功能物理系统Spartan-6开发板¥500x1

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。